Bosnia and Herzegovina

Bosnia and Herzegovina offers underrated mountain travel in the Dinaric ranges, with hut trips, via ferrata, ski touring, and strong hiking around Prenj, Bjelasnica, and Sutjeska. A sensible choice for travelers who want quieter Balkan mountains and good value.
